    why DPF?

    Hi gurus, I know many of you are very senior DBAs and experts from IBM
    internal, so I really want to know your advice on this basic topic.
    "why dpf?"

    usually there's a rumor, em, I believe it's a rumor, that DPF can help
    you get greater performance, so even only one server, many IBM
    presales will sell DPF feature with the performance story. DPF
    license is not a cheap one:)

    I believe DPF is much more for scalability than performance.

    I believe that only when your data/table is larger than non-DPF can
    serve, or you have to use more than one server, you use DPF.

    how about your opinion? can you list the reasons you use DPF? Thank
    you.

    With DB2 9 and large rowids, large tablespaces and range partitioning
    scalability is hardly and issue anymore.
    It is still correct though that on an SMP box it can be beneficial to
    have multiple logical data partitions, rather than using SMP parallelism.
    To make a long story short for a warehouse that requires multiple CPUs
    you will see the recommendation of DPF for performance.
    For the best practices I recommend looking into Balanced Configuration
    Units (BCU):


    ... oh.. and it's not a rumor... for a warehouse a well designed DPF
    system will achieve near linear scalability compared to an SMP approach
    which delivers diminishing returns.

      yes, Serge. DPF need more experienced professional to keep the near
      linear scalability. In my experience, every time customer complained
      DPF delivers worse performance and I always tell them the need for
      more design and tuning, then do sth. to fulfill their need.

      Actually, we deliver system always according to the BCU methodology
      and gain good feedback.

      But the problem that if only one server with many CPU and memory, if
      the data/table size is not a limit, then what's the best solution?

                Let's level set: You are talking about a warehouse/datamart, right?
                For OLTP my answer to DPF will nearly always be no.

                The next question is growth: Most warehouses keep growing and growing.
                So you may start with a 4 way box and get away with it. But in two years
                you need to double, etc, etc. The worst thing that can happen is that
                your design is not suitable for DPF and you hit the wall because SMP
                doesn't scale high enough to where you need to be in 2, 3, 5 years.
